[Support] binhex - qBittorrentVPN
PIA is widely used with many servers that support port forwarding. Easy to setup since the docker is pre-configured for it. Wireguard and OpenVPN are two different protocols used to connect to VPN servers. I know that PIA (and probably most other providers) supports both methods. I’ve never used wireguard though so not really qualified to answer questions about it. Attach your logs to your next post if you like. There is probably something in there to indicate the cause of the failure. If Mullvad is no longer supporting port forwarding they may have taken the server you have been using off-line and you’ll need to pick another one. Be sure to redact users/passwords in the logs.

[Support] binhex - Sonarr
The host and container paths for qbittorrent and sonarr must be exactly the same. For example mine is /data:/mnt/user/qbitvpn/ IN BOTH DOCKER CONTAINERS. You can then configure qbittorrent to download to /data within the app using sub folders as you desire.
